[0001] This utility model relates to the field of fertilizer production technology, and in particular to an integrated automatic weighing and packaging device for compound fertilizer finished products. Background Technology

[0002] Compound fertilizer refers to chemical fertilizer containing two or more nutrients. It contains the nutrients necessary for crop growth and has the advantages of high nutrient content, few by-products and good physical properties. Compound fertilizer is used in various crop planting fields to meet the needs of crops for multiple nutrients at different stages of growth, thereby improving crop yield and quality. With the development of agricultural modernization, the demand for compound fertilizer is increasing day by day, and the requirements for the weighing and packaging efficiency and accuracy of its finished products are also getting higher and higher.

[0003] Traditional compound fertilizer weighing and packaging devices consist of a storage silo, a weighing sensor, a packaging hopper, and a conveyor belt. In use, compound fertilizer flows from the storage silo into the packaging hopper. The weighing sensor monitors the weight of the fertilizer in the packaging hopper in real time. Once the set weight is reached, the feeding stops. The packaged compound fertilizer is then transported to the packaging station via the conveyor belt. However, the weighing and packaging processes are relatively independent, and the process connections are not smooth enough, resulting in low overall operating efficiency. At the same time, there are many manual intervention steps, which affects the consistency of product quality.

[0004] To address the problems of traditional equipment, existing technologies employ automated control, using a PLC control system to link the weighing, dispensing, and packaging processes. However, in actual use, existing equipment uses a sequential workflow, completing the weighing, dispensing, and packaging of one unit before starting the operation of the next unit. This reduces the dispensing output per unit time and cannot meet the growing demand of the compound fertilizer market. Therefore, an integrated automatic weighing and dispensing device for finished compound fertilizer products is proposed to solve the above problems. Utility Model Content

[0005] To overcome the above shortcomings, this utility model provides an integrated automatic weighing and packaging device for compound fertilizer products, which aims to improve the existing technology where the next unit only begins operation after the weighing, packaging, and packaging of one packaging unit are completed, thereby reducing the packaging output per unit time.

[0041] Working principle: During operation, container 10 is conveyed by conveyor mechanism 9 and enters outer disk 206 through inlet 207. At this time, the inner wall of inner disk 2091 is exactly opposite to inlet 207, and container 10 is inserted into the inner wall of inner disk 2091. Motor 201 starts, driving turntable 202 to rotate clockwise. Push plate 203 and push shaft 204 rotate synchronously. Since push shaft 204 is slidably connected to shaft groove 2094 on base 2093, when push shaft 204 rotates to a specific position and contacts shaft groove 2094, it will slide into shaft groove 2094, pushing base 2093 to rotate counterclockwise. For every one clockwise rotation of push shaft 204, base 2093 rotates ninety degrees counterclockwise. Disc shaft 2092 passes through outer disk 206, connecting inner disk 2091 and base 2093. Base 2093 drives inner disk 2091 to rotate synchronously, and inner disk 2091 drives container 10 to rotate. The container 10 rotates 90 degrees counterclockwise and pauses briefly each time. For the same container 10, after entering the outer disk 206 through the inlet 207, it rotates 90 degrees for the first time and reaches the unloading station. At this time, the unloading mechanism 4 performs the unloading operation. Then, the container 10 rotates 90 degrees again to make room for the unloading station of the next container 10, so that it can be loaded. After the third 90-degree rotation, the loaded container 10 reaches the outlet 208 position and leaves the outer disk 206 from the outlet 208 to enter the subsequent conveying process. Throughout the process, the outer disk 206 plays a restrictive and guiding role to ensure that the rotation path of the inner disk 2091 and the movement trajectory of the container 10 are accurate. At the same time, multiple support legs 205 provide stable support for the outer disk 206 to ensure the stability of the switching mechanism 2 during operation and avoid the impact of shaking on the accurate switching of the container 10 and the overall operating accuracy of the device.

[0042] Furthermore, when container 10 is moved by the shifting mechanism 2 to directly below measuring cylinder 403, the feeding mechanism 4 enters the preparation state. At this time, telescopic rod 401 is in the retracted state, driving slide plate 402 and measuring cylinder 403 to move upward to the initial position. Fixing rod 404 is fixed on mounting base 3. Blocking plate 405 tightly fits the bottom outlet of measuring cylinder 403 to prevent fertilizer leakage. Leak-proof plate 406 is pressed against the inner wall of measuring cylinder 403 to further seal the gap between fixing rod 404 and measuring cylinder 403. Stabilizing plate 4071 is rolledly connected to wheel groove 4073 on mounting base 3 through pulley 4072 to ensure that measuring cylinder 403 is in a rolling position. In a static state, the fertilizer remains stable. It is conveyed above the measuring cylinder 403 via the storage mechanism 6 and the conveying mechanism 8. The opening and closing component 805 of the conveying cylinder 804 controls the fertilizer to fall into the measuring cylinder 403. At this time, the measuring cylinder 403 is in a closed state, and the blocking plate 405 completely blocks the outlet. The fertilizer gradually accumulates inside the measuring cylinder 403. The weight sensor 8053 monitors the fertilizer weight in real time. When the preset value is reached, the conveying mechanism 8 stops feeding, completing the fertilizer metering preparation. After the container 10 is accurately positioned, the telescopic rod 401 begins to extend, pushing the sliding plate 402 and the measuring cylinder 403 downwards synchronously. Due to the fixed rod 404... While stationary, as the measuring cylinder 403 moves downward, the blocking plate 405 moves upward relative to the measuring cylinder 403, gradually disengaging from the discharge port. When it reaches a certain distance, the discharge port fully opens, and the fertilizer quickly falls into the container 10 under gravity. During this process, the leak-proof plate 406 remains in contact with the inner wall of the measuring cylinder 403, effectively preventing fertilizer leakage from the gap in the fixed rod 404. Simultaneously, the stabilizing component 407 plays a crucial role: the pulley 4072 rolls in the wheel groove 4073, providing lateral support to the measuring cylinder 403, reducing the lateral force on the telescopic rod 401, and ensuring a smooth and stable downward movement. The guiding function of 4073 further restricts the movement trajectory of the measuring cylinder 403, preventing deviation or shaking and ensuring feeding accuracy. After feeding is completed, the telescopic rod 401 retracts, driving the slide plate 402 and the measuring cylinder 403 to move upward and reset. The blocking plate 405 re-blocks the outlet, and the measuring cylinder 403 returns to a closed state. The anti-leakage plate 406 seals the gap around the fixing rod 404 again to prevent residual fertilizer from leaking. The pulley 4072 rolls in the opposite direction in the wheel groove 4073, assisting the measuring cylinder 403 to return to its position smoothly. At this time, the feeding mechanism 4 returns to its initial state, waiting for the arrival of the next container 10 and entering the next working cycle.
